need your help on BD ripped movie on Panasonic BD60

yd8552 posted 2009 Nov 01 21:23
I download the mkv file. didn't realized the video code was 1280X536. I tsmuxered it adding the sub to blue ray disc and burned in UDF2.5 format on D9. It played fine on ps3, but when I tried it on my panasonic BD60, only audio but not video.
Q1. because the original video coding was not standard 720P so I need to recode the video to be able to play on BD60? if so, which means it will not play video coding that not standard 480p, 720p, and 1080p?
Q2. is there any way you can think about that BD60 will play this movie? I have already played with the set up settings, but none of them working.
thanks in advance,



fritzi93 posted 2009 Nov 01 22:28
UncropMKV to get compliant resolution, *then* tsMuxer.
